Role Summary
Kodiak is hiring a Creative Lead to help elevate the quality, consistency, and speed of our marketing output across every major touchpoint. This is a senior, hands-on creative role for someone who can lead campaign thinking, shape both visual and verbal storytelling, guide the work of others, and step in to execute when needed.
In the near term, this role will help distribute ownership away from a single centralized bottleneck by taking on creative direction across campaigns and channels, setting messaging and storytelling standards, and overseeing the output of existing team members. This person will play a critical role in improving creative quality, increasing throughput, and helping build a stronger, more independent marketing function over time.

Why This Role Matters
Today, too much creative ownership is centralized. This role is intended to change that by bringing stronger creative leadership, sharper storytelling, and more day-to-day momentum to the marketing function. The Creative Lead will help raise the quality of the work, improve speed and consistency, and guide the evolution of a more effective creative team structure.
